EPOD PodcastSeason 2 Episode 2: Matthew Turner This podcast is an opportunity to learn about the great work and projects being done in education that are taking advantage of what podcasts have to offer. We will explore the benefits and some of the challenges of using podcasts with educators, researchers and practitioners from a variety of disciplines who are using them within their teaching and research. In this episode Carl Hartley is joined by Matthew Turner from Tokyo University of Science to look at Podcasting as an approach to reflective practice for educators in the field of language teaching. Matthew contributed a chapter to EPOD's first book and will also have a chapter in the second book of our series. Matthew talks about how Podcasting offers spaces for peer collaboration and reflective practice, which involves systematically rethinking professional beliefs, knowledge, and actions. You can read his chapter in 'Podcasting and Education - Concepts, Communities and Case Studies'. Visit the EPOD website more information about EPOD and the conference.
